Adventure Tips

Bring Adequate Water

Carry at least 2 liters per person as water sources may be sparse on longer hikes like Mount Pilchuck.

Layer Up for Changing Weather

Weather in the mountains can shift quickly—wear moisture-wicking base layers and bring a waterproof jacket.

Use Sturdy Footwear

Trails include rocky and sometimes slippery sections; hiking boots with solid traction are recommended.

Pack a Headlamp for Moonlight Hikes

For night hikes, like the Mount Rainier Moonlight Hike, a reliable headlamp is necessary for safety and navigation.

History

Mount Pilchuck’s fire lookout was built in the 1910s and remains a key historic structure for forest fire observation.
